Change in leadership at Lemonsoft

Lemonsoft Welcomes New Interim CEO as Technical Issues Plague Certificate Verification Sites

Kari Joki-Hollandin, the founder and Group Development Director of Lemonsoft, has been appointed as the interim CEO following the resignation of Jan-Erik Lindfors. Lindfors stepped down from his role immediately, and the company has initiated a search process for a new CEO.

Lindfors’ tenure as CEO was brief, lasting only a year since June of last year. However, during his time in office, he made significant contributions to the company’s growth and development. His departure marks the end of one chapter and the beginning of another for Lemonsoft.
